Cell Lysis Kits Market Overview
The Cell Lysis Kits Market size valued at USD 93.79 million in 2026 and is expected to reach USD 172.38 million by 2035, growing at a CAGR of 6.3% from 2026 to 2035.
The Cell Lysis Kits Market is expanding due to increasing demand for molecular biology workflows, with over 65% of laboratory procedures involving cell disruption techniques for DNA, RNA, and protein extraction. Approximately 70% of genomic research projects rely on standardized lysis kits to ensure reproducibility and efficiency. The Cell Lysis Kits Market Analysis indicates that chemical lysis methods account for nearly 55% of usage, followed by mechanical methods at 30% and enzymatic approaches at 15%. More than 80% of high-throughput laboratories use automated lysis systems, improving sample processing speed by 40% and reducing manual errors by 25% across research and clinical applications.

Cell Lysis Kits Market Latest Trends
The Cell Lysis Kits Market Trends indicate a strong shift toward automation and high-throughput processing, with approximately 60% of laboratories adopting automated lysis systems to handle large sample volumes exceeding 1,000 samples per day. The Cell Lysis Kits Market Research Report shows that chemical lysis kits dominate with 55% usage due to their compatibility with DNA and RNA extraction protocols, while mechanical methods account for 30% in specialized applications.
Single-cell analysis is emerging as a key trend, with adoption increasing by 35% as researchers focus on precision medicine and genomics. Additionally, microfluidic-based lysis systems are used in 45% of advanced laboratories, improving efficiency by 40% and reducing reagent consumption by 30%. The Cell Lysis Kits Market Outlook highlights that portable and rapid extraction kits have gained 40% adoption in field diagnostics, enabling sample processing within 15–30 minutes.
AI-driven workflow optimization is now integrated into 30% of advanced platforms, improving data accuracy by 25%. Furthermore, eco-friendly reagents are used in 25% of new product developments, addressing environmental concerns while maintaining efficiency levels above 90%.
